What was one important outcome in the Atlanta campaign of 1864

The Atlanta Campaign comprised a series of battles that took place during the summer of 1864 in the Western Theatre during the American Civil War.

John Bell Hood replaced Johnston as the leader of the Confederate forces. He was a recklessly aggresive leader who conducted several frontal attacks against the Union army and kept on constantly challenging his enemy. In the end, his army was besieged in Atlanta, and the result of this campaign was that it ended up setting the scenario for the Sherman's March to the Sea and the end of the war, with the victory of the Union.

According to the levels-of-processing theory, recall depends on the degree to which information is initially processed, hence to enhance memory and ensure maximum retention, one should focus on the meaning of the information and relate it to what one knows. The theory, identified by psychologists Fergus Craig, and Robert Lockhart in 1972, states that deeper levels of analysis produces longer term memories, while a more superficial level of analysis will most likely produce a short-term memory. This is why, they state, when trying to memorize something it is always important to focus on understanding the meaning of it and not to  use repetition or visualization methods.

landownership was important for social mobility and political standing during the early republic. identify the reasons for this.
MatroZZZ [7]

Land ownership was important for social mobility and political standing during the early republic because:

  • <u>Many states still had property ownership in qualifications for voting. </u>
  • <u>Many in the founding generation believed that widespread landownership would serve to equalize the social classes.</u>

<u />

Land ownership quite simply is the ownership of a piece of land or lands that can be rented, sold, given out on lease, etc.

During the early republic, there was a need for people to own land as this was considered good for political status and social standing because:

  • Land was an important factor that was needed in order to vote
  • Land ownership would help people become more accepted in higher social classes, etc
